Top Nightlife Hotspots in Milan
First up, the clubs. Hollywood Roxy on Corso Como is a classic—big rooms, international DJs, and a crowd that’s always ready to move. If you prefer a more underground feel, head to Tunnel in the Isola district; the sound system there is brutal, and the vibe stays intimate.
For a sky‑high experience, check out Terrazza Aperol near the Duomo. The rooftop bar offers stunning city views, cheap spritzes, and a relaxed atmosphere that’s perfect for a pre‑club drink. Another rooftop worth a visit is Radio Rooftop Bar on Via Solferino—great music and a sleek design that makes you feel like you’re on a movie set.
If wine is more your style, wander to N'Ombra de Vin in the Brera district. It’s a tiny spot with an extensive wine list and a vibe that feels like a private gathering. Pair that with a bite of local cheese, and you’ve got a perfect low‑key start before the club scene.
Practical Tips for a Smooth Night
Transportation is simple. The metro runs until around 12 am, and after that, trams and night buses cover most routes. Taxis are cheap compared to other European cities, but always ask for the meter or use a reputable app.
Dress code can vary. Clubs like Hollywood Roxy expect a smart‑casual look—think nice shoes, a clean shirt, and no sportswear. Rooftop bars are more relaxed, but a neat outfit still earns respect.
Safety is easy to manage as long as you keep a few basics in mind: watch your drink, keep your phone charged, and let a friend know where you’re heading. Milan is generally safe, but staying aware helps you avoid any unwanted drama.
Finally, don’t forget cash. While most places accept cards, some smaller bars and street vendors might only take euros in cash. Having a small amount handy speeds up the night and keeps you from hunting an ATM late at night.
